    Tusayan is a cute, one-main-street town just south of the south entrance to the south rim of the Grand Canyon. People are very friendly here and Tusayan offers hotels/motels, restaurants, nice souvenir shopping, a homemade fudge/ice cream shop (that stays open later for those with a sweet tooth!), gas station, and bus stops with free shuttles that take you into the Grand Canyon area. As well, several Grand Canyon tour companies pick up in Tusayan. We really enjoyed our stay there! Just beware, the elk can get really close to/onto the roadway in the evenings. We were greeted by a small group of them very near to the first roundabout coming into Tusayan proper when driving in from the Camp Verde area. We enjoyed our meal at the Foodie Club - fresh ingredients/cool breakfast place with some other tasty stuff on the menu. And enjoyed the homemade fudge (lots of flavors available, they'll give you a sample to try a few if you can't decide) at Grand Canyon Chocolate Factory in Tusayan. We also loved the wide variety and pricing of souvenirs at the Grand Canyon Trading Post in Tusayan.
